The South Africa Telemetry Market is experiencing significant growth driven by advancements in technology, increasing adoption of Internet of Things (IoT) solutions, and the need for real-time data monitoring and analysis across various industries such as healthcare, automotive, and agriculture. The market is characterized by the rising demand for wireless telemetry systems for remote monitoring and control applications, as well as the integration of telemetry solutions with cloud computing and big data analytics. Key players in the South Africa Telemetry Market include companies like Siemens AG, Schneider Electric, and Honeywell International Inc., offering a wide range of telemetry products and services to cater to the evolving needs of the market. Overall, the South Africa Telemetry Market is poised for continued growth with a focus on enhancing operational efficiency and decision-making processes through innovative telemetry solutions.

The South Africa Telemetry Market faces several challenges, including limited infrastructure in some remote areas that can hinder the deployment and effectiveness of telemetry systems. Additionally, concerns around data security and privacy regulations are becoming increasingly important as the volume of data collected by telemetry systems grows. The high initial costs of implementing telemetry solutions can also be a barrier for some businesses, particularly smaller organizations. Moreover, the lack of skilled professionals in the telemetry field poses a challenge in the effective operation and maintenance of telemetry systems. Overall, addressing these challenges will be crucial for the South Africa Telemetry Market to realize its full potential and drive further growth in various industries.
